A
degree of control
Tinytag
The UKs National Patients Safety Agency issued
a Rapid Response Report earlier this year stating
that all NHS departments and independent contractors
must ensure that vaccines are continually stored
at a safe temperature. Temperature data loggers
can make a significant contribution toward meeting

PDF
logger for cold chain
Elpro-buchs
The Libero PDF Logger is the worlds first
PDF data logger for cold-chain monitoring. It provides
new benefits such as speed, higher specifications,
reductions in validation work and faster data access,
and measures and stores temperatures during cold
chain transport. At destination, it plugs into any
